During my night shift as an inpatient nurse I encountered a situation that tested my physical endurance and commitment to patient care. While performing a blood draw on a bedridden patient I had to bend over for an extended period. As I stood up I felt a sudden stiffness and pain in my back. Despite the discomfort I continued to provide the necessary care demonstrating my dedication to my patients and my ability to persevere through challenging circumstances.
